方法/步骤
打开IntelliJ IDEA,在菜单栏选择File菜单-->New-->Project-->Spring Initializr,Project SDK即选择JDK的版本,Choose Initializer Service URL选择Default:>
在接下来的页面我们创建一个Maven项目,如果有朋友对Maven不了解的话,可以参考网上的很多教程,这里不再详述了,我们在下图页面中填写项目相关的信息,接下来选择项目需要的依赖,我们在这里先勾选Web即可,在pom文件中变回生成Spring Boot Web相关的jar包,同时可以选择Spring Boot的版本。其他的依赖在此处不勾选也没有关系,需要的话可以在pomxml文件中添加。
项目创建完成后会自动生成很多文件,其中DemoApplication是用于启动Spring Boot项目的,有一个main方法,我们知道main方法是程序的入口,因此右键点击Run 'DemoApplication'来运行程序。
IntelliJ IDEA中集成了Tomcat,因此我们不需要在开发工具中针对Tomcat做任何配置,在运行结果中我们可以看到已经启动了Tomcat的8080端口,这个是Tomcat的默认端口。
除了在IntelliJ IDEA中启动工程,我们还有其他启动项目方法。我们找到项目在本地环境存放的位置,在该位置打开命令行,在命令行中输入mvn spring-boot:run便可以启动项目,如下图所示。
6
还有另一种启动方法,我们同样在项目的目录下执行mvn install命令,便会在项目的target目录下生成一个jar文件,在命令行使用java命令:java -jar demo-001-SNAPSHOTjar(生成的那个jar文件)便可执行程序。
要在Idea中创建新配置,首先需要打开Idea,然后点击“Run”菜单,在下拉菜单中选择“Edit Configurations”。这将打开一个新窗口,您可以在该窗口中添加新配置。您可以添加Application、Remote、JUnit等类型的配置。每种类型的配置都有自己的选项,您可以根据需要配置它们。一旦配置完成,您就可以在Idea中运行该配置。
idea创建SpringBoot项目不识别applicationproperties内容以及报错提示
this inspection reports all properties not referenced from outside of the properties file
这个是由于资源文件路径设置错误所致,我们使用crtl+shift+alt+s打开图示目录
针对application所在文件夹,比如src\main\resources\config下新建了properties文件,我们需要去按上图步骤设置增加该路径。
Detects package statements that do not correspond to the project directory structure and reports classes without package statements
这个是由于包名路径设置错误引起的,正确设置source directory
比如我们类的路径是java/com/example/demojava这样的;
对于demojava而言,包名是:comexample则,
我们就要把java右键设置为Sources。
这样以上问题就会解决。
我们使用Intellij IDEA运行Web项目之前,首先需要配置服务器。那么如何在Intellij IDEA中配置当前比较流行的Tomcat服务器呢?下面我给大家分享一下。
工具/材料Intellij IDEA
01首先打开Intellij IDEA软件,点击右上角的配置按钮,在下拉框中选择Edit Configurations选项,如下图所示
02接下来在Configurations界面中展开Tomcat Server,选择Remote选项,如下图所示
03然后在右侧选择Tomcat版本号,接着点击地址栏旁边的按钮,如下图所示
04在d出的Application Servers界面中配置Tomcat的安装地址,如下图所示
05然后我们选择Delopment页卡,点击下方的加号,在下拉选项中选择External Source选项,如下图所示
06接下来在Artifacts选择界面我们选择any:war exploded选项,如下图所示
07配置好以后我们在点击右上角的服务器下拉框,这时我们配置的服务器就出现了,我们选择这个服务器,然后运行项目,如下图所示
08最后在底部的输出栏如果看到正常的运行tomcat下的bat文件,则代表配置成功了,如下图所示
首先,artifacts是maven中的一个概念,表示项目/modules如何打包,比如jar、war、war exploded、ear等打包形式,一个项目或者说module有了artifacts就可以部署到web应用服务器上了(注意:artifact的前提是已经配置好module,如果连项目都不是,怎么配置artifacts来定义发布项目的形式呢)File--》Project Structure--》Artifacts,点击其中的”+“号:选项中有web application exploded,这个是以文件夹形式(War Exploded)发布项目,选择这个,发布项目时就会自动生成文件夹在指定的output directory中,如果选web application archive,就是war包形式,每次都会重新打包全部的代码,将项目打成一个war包在指定位置。
资料来自:>
以上就是关于idea配置springboot怎么勾选全部的内容,包括:idea配置springboot怎么勾选、idea怎么newconfiguration、idea创建SpringBoot项目不识别application.properties内容以及报错提示等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)